Excavator Engine Service Parts Checklist
A maintenance and fleet-stock checklist for routine service, cooling, fuel, repair and engine electrical parts.
Quick answer
Organize engine service parts by service interval and engine system. Record the excavator model and serial number, engine model and serial, old filter or part references, operating hours and planned quantity. Separate routine filters and belts from cooling, fuel, gasket and electrical repair parts, because each group requires different identification evidence and replacement planning.
Plan routine service by hours and environment
Oil, fuel and air filter intervals depend on manufacturer guidance, oil specification, fuel quality, dust and workload. A fleet plan should use actual operating hours rather than calendar dates alone.
Keep old filter references and dimensions, but verify them against the installed engine and filter housing before bulk ordering.

Identify cooling and fuel parts precisely
Water pumps, thermostats, injectors and fuel pumps can vary by engine specification. Include the complete engine model and serial together with the machine serial number.
For pumps and injectors, photograph labels, connectors, ports and mounting. Describe leakage, overheating, smoke, starting or performance symptoms without assuming the failed part.

Separate overhaul parts from maintenance stock
Gasket kits, pistons, liners, bearings and cylinder-head parts belong to a defined repair scope. State whether the engine will receive an in-frame repair, major overhaul or one-component replacement.
For sensors, relays and switches include voltage, connector and old label photos. Do not mix overhaul quantities with routine service consumption in one unmarked list.

Engine parts planning groups
| Group | Typical items | Identification basis |
|---|---|---|
| Routine service | Oil, fuel and air filters; belts | Engine identity, old numbers and service interval |
| Cooling | Water pump, thermostat, hoses and fan items | Engine code, mounting and connection photos |
| Fuel | Injectors, pumps and sensors | Part labels, engine serial and symptoms |
| Repair | Gaskets, pistons, liners and bearings | Exact overhaul scope and engine specification |
| Electrical | Sensors, relays, switches and harness items | Voltage, connector and old reference |

Frequently asked questions
Is the excavator model enough for engine parts?
Not always. The installed engine model, serial number and old-part reference provide more precise matching.
Can filters be ordered from dimensions only?
Dimensions help, but thread, sealing, bypass and filtration specifications also matter. Use verified references and engine application.
How should a fleet set quantities?
Use operating hours, service intervals, machine count, historical failures, lead time and a controlled safety-stock policy.
